Each group member should research one situation thatprovides two different pricing options. These can involve areassuch as public transportation options (with or without discountpasses), cellphone plans, long-distance telephone plans, oranything of interest. Be sure to bring in all thedetails for eachoption. At a second group meeting, select the two pricingsituations that are most interesting and relevant. Using eachsituation, write a word problem about selecting the better ofthe two options. The word problem should be one that can besolved using a linear inequality. The group should turn in thetwo problems and their solutions.
